Korean Seollal Customs are traditions and practices observed during the Korean New Year, known as Seollal. These customs are deeply rooted in Korean culture and are passed down through generations.
Key Features
- Family gatherings
- Ancestor veneration
- Respect for elders
- Traditional food and clothing
- Games and activities
